0BR is a non-billable ICD-10-PCS code that heads the group for Respiratory System, Replacement, so it cannot be submitted on a claim; a more specific seven-character code is required. The root operation Replacement involves putting in or on biological or synthetic material that physically takes the place and/or function of all or a portion of a body part.

Is 0BR a billable code?

No. 0BR is an incomplete heading for Respiratory System, Replacement and cannot be submitted on a claim. A complete seven-character code is required, such as 0BR107Z, 0BR10JZ, and 0BR10KZ.
